coin |
a piece of metal money that is small, flat, and round. |
crew |
a group of people who work together. |
delight |
great pleasure. |
earth |
the third planet from the sun. |
enormous |
very large in size or amount; huge. |
greet |
to use words or simple actions that show pleasure or respect when you meet someone or start a letter. |
happy |
feeling glad, pleased, or comfortable. |
helicopter |
a type of aircraft that is held in the air and moved along by spinning blades attached to its top side. |
knot |
a tying together of material such as rope or string that is used to fasten. |
native |
an original resident of a given place, such as the Inuit people of Alaska and northern Canada. |
soldier |
a person who serves in the army and who is not an officer. |
squat |
to sit on your heels close to the ground. |
stain |
a spot or colored mark. |
stand |
to hold your body upright by using your legs and feet, or to move to this position. |
starve |
to die or suffer from not eating. |
